Myanmar will begin their 2026 ASEAN Hyundai Cup campaign against Malaysia after being drawn into Group B at the official group draw.
Group A comprises defending champions Vietnam, Singapore, Indonesia, Cambodia, and the qualifying winner between Brunei and Timor-Leste. Group B includes Thailand, Malaysia, the Philippines, Myanmar, and Laos.
The qualifiers between Brunei and Timor-Leste will be played over two legs on 2 and 9 June. The final tournament will take place from 24 July to 26 August, with group matches scheduled from 24 July to 8 August.
Each team will play four group matches, with two home and two away fixtures. Myanmar will play Malaysia at home on 25 July, travel to face the Philippines away on 28 July, host Laos on 4 August, and conclude the group stage with an away match against Thailand on 8 August.
The ASEAN Football Federation has adjusted the tournament schedule to allow full player availability, moving the competition from the year-end period to the mid-year window. The competition format remains unchanged, with the semifinals and final to be played over home-and-away legs. — Ko Nyi Lay/KZL
